You see… recently, I was with an incredible MiddleEastern Believer that counsels Syrian Refugees through their trauma. She told me that in one of her group therapy sessions she asked the WOmen  if they had ever ‘Thanked God’ that they had been created a WOman?  The answer was a unanimous overwhelming – NO!!  In their culture to be a WOman is to be property. They are always  living at the end of a mans decision and desire. In fact, they couldn’t even imagine ‘Thanking God”. For these WOmen, being a WOman always brings shame, sorrow and many times, abuse.

My friend began to share with each of them that they had been ‘Uniquely Crafted’ by God with Value, Worth, Purpose, and Dignity. Though their culture had allowed many men to violate and shame them, they were not created for shame, but as ‘Beautiful Reflectors‘  of God’s glory. They are, in fact,  a ‘Prized Creation’ of God’s with FULL Value, Worth, and Destiny – just like a man. 

As I listened I realized something. I had NEVER “Thanked God” that I was born a WOman either.
